That most auspicious time of the year, the Prabhupada Marathon, is coming to
us very soon. The Prabhupada Marathon is total bliss. Why? Because this
sankirtan movement is as Sri Caitanya Mahaprabhu said, "anandambudhi
vardanam" it is an ever expanding ocean of bliss. It's an oportunity to
imerse ourselves in giving Krsna to others. Srila Prabhupada very nicely
says in a purport of the Srimad Bhagavatam, "A Krsna conscious person should
free himself from the clutches of maya, and he should also be compassionate
to all others suffering in these clutches. The activities of the Krsna
consciousness movement are meant not only for oneself but for others also.
This is the perfection of Krsna consiousness. One who is interested in his
own salvation is not as advanced in Krsna consciousness as one who feels
conpassion for others and who therefore propagates the Krsna consciousness
movement. Such an advanced devotee will never fall down, for Krsna will give
him special protection. That is the sum and substance of the Krsna
consciousness movement. Everyone is like a play toy in the hands of the
illusory energy and is acting as she moves him. One should come to Krsna
consciousness to release oneself and also to release others."
This is the mood of Srila Prabhupada, he wants what Krsna wants. Krsna wants
his parts and parcels to be happy again. Srila Prabhupada once said in a
lecture that when some part of our body is injured all of our attention goes
to that part of the body to somehow solve the problem. Similarly we are part
of Krsna and we are injured by material desires. This gives pain to Krsna
therefore He tries to solve the problem by coming Himself, by leaving His
instructions and by sending His pure devotees. When we go out on sankirtan
we are giving pleasure to Krsna because we're trying to releave Him of the
pain He experiences by seeing His parts and parcels suffer. We have heard
that a devotee is para dhuka dhukhi, when He sees others suffer it gives
pain to Him, this is also the case with Krsna. So during this marathon let's
try to give pleasure to Krsna by giving this mercy in the form of
Prabhupada's books to as many condictioned souls as possible.
